Latest Patents
One of Debora's latest patents is titled "Aggregated Authenticated Identity Apparatus for and Method Therefor." This invention provides a robust apparatus and method for authenticating users on data processing systems. It allows for the aggregation of authenticated identities and associated authorization information. A unique feature of this invention is the creation of a composite security context in response to multiple user logins. Access is then managed based on this aggregated security context, enhancing both security and usability. Upon user logout, the aggregate security context is securely destroyed, reverting to the previously saved state.
